Rating fears hit issuance, but more deals expected

Sagging economic growth and threats of a sovereign rating downgrade plagued Indian borrowers in the first half of the year, resulting in a drop in new issue supply from the country. But with spreads having narrowed, some bankers are now hoping for around $3bn of volume by the end of the year, writes Jun Ebias.
